Field Notes

Description:

Summer adult has pale brown head; pearl-grey/light grey upper body, underpart, breast and part of head white coloured, chocolate-brown partial hood; red bill and legs
Photo taken on the way to Tso Moriri Lake, Ladakh, India

Habitat:

In India - coasts, rivers and lakes, even in high altitudes.
